Yuka Terasaki

Yuka Terasaki (Japanese: 寺崎裕香 Terasaki Yuka) is a Japanese voice actress for Pokémon the Series and Pokémon Horizons: The Series.

Biography

Terasaki was born in Kumamoto Prefecture, Japan on August 4, 1983, and became a voice actress and singer as an adult. Terasaki began to provide voices for the animated series near the end of Pokémon the Series: Black & White. She has since provided the voices of a few characters of the day. During Pokémon the Series: XY, she voiced Korrina, Ash's Fletchinder, Ash's Noibat, and Clemont's Luxio. Her most prominent role was in Pokémon Horizons: The Series, where she voiced a main character, Roy, for the first time. Terasaki is currently affiliated with Ogipro the Next.
